The Aquila A 211 is a German, two seat side-by-side configuration light aircraft, built by Aquila Aviation.

The A 211 is the follow on to the A 210. The A 211 is a low wing, side by side seating, single engine aircraft with tricycle landing gear.[1] The aircraft is certified under German/EASA Part 21.17 rules. The A 211 is similar to the Aquila A 210 but has a revised spinner, cowling and canopy.[2]

Variants

Aquila A 210
Earlier model
Aquila A 211
Conventional instrument panel
Aquila A 211GX
Glass cockpit model
